Data Sheet PRELIMINARY April 2011 AR9341 Highly-Integrated and Feature-Rich IEEE 802.11n 2x2 2.4 GHz Premium SoC for Advanced WLAN Platforms General Description The Atheros AR9341 is a highly integrated and feature-rich IEEE 802.11n 2x2 2.4 GHz Systemon-a-Chip (SoC) for advanced WLAN platforms. It includes a MIPS 74Kc processor, five port IEEE 802.3 Fast Ethernet Switch with MAC/PHY, one USB 2.0 MAC/PHY, and external memory interface for serial Flash, SDRAM, DDR1 or DDR2, I2S/SPDIF-Out audio interface, SLIC VOIP/PCM interface, two UARTs, and GPIOs that can be used for LED controls or other general purpose interface configurations. The AR9341 supports 802.11n operations up to 144 Mbps for 20 MHz and 300 Mbps for 40 MHz respectively, and 802.11b/g data rates.
